CMB Win SCF Sub-Contractor of the Year

We were very proud to recently hear that CMB won Sub-contractor of the Year for the Oxford Decarbonisation Programme at the SCF Framework Awards.


The Oxford Decarbonisation Programme was introduced to enhance sustainability and eco-friendly initiatives, while reducing carbon dioxide emissions. CMB were awarded the £4.5 Million Mechanical contract by Wilmott Dixon to decarbonise four council leisure centres in Oxford as part of this initiative.


SCF said CMB were chosen for this award for our proactive and collaborative approach to educating stakeholders on the decarbonisation process.
